Introduction to HOT CORE Immersion Heater

This product is an immersion heater—a device designed to heat liquids (like water, 油, or chemical solutions) by submerging its heating element directly into the fluid.

Uses & Functions

Its core purpose is to rapidly and efficiently transfer heat to the liquid it’s immersed in, enabling temperature control (e.g., heating water for industrial cleaning, warming oil for machinery lubrication, or heating chemical mixtures for production processes).
  • Durable Material: The heating element uses corrosion-resistant metal (likely stainless steel or Incoloy), making it suitable for harsh liquid environments.
  • Efficient Heating: The U-shaped design maximizes contact area with the liquid, ensuring fast heat transfer and energy efficiency.
  • Easy Installation: The threaded brass fitting allows quick, secure mounting (e.g., into tanks, パイプ, or vessels).
  • 汎用性: Compatible with various liquid types (水, 油, mild chemicals) across different temperature ranges.
It’s widely used in:
  • Industrial settings (tank heating, equipment preheating, chemical processing)
  • Commercial facilities (water heating for cleaning, food/beverage production)
  • Laboratory environments (liquid temperature control for experiments)
  • Heating Element Type: U-shaped immersion coil
  • Mounting: Threaded brass fitting (for sealed installation)
  • Compatibility: Corrosion-resistant (for multiple liquid media)
  • 効率: High heat transfer rate via direct immersion
This HOT CORE immersion heater is a reliable, efficient solution for liquid heating needs—combining durable construction, fast heat transfer, and easy installation to serve diverse industrial, commercial, and lab applications.
